Script 'mail_helper' called by obssrc Hello community, here is the log from the commit of package neatvnc for openSUSE:Factory checked in at 2022-12-12 17:40:10 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Comparing /work/SRC/openSUSE:Factory/neatvnc (Old) and /work/SRC/openSUSE:Factory/.neatvnc.new.1835 (New) 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++
Package is "neatvnc" Mon Dec 12 17:40:10 2022 rev:7 rq:1042356 version:0.5.4 Changes: -------- --- /work/SRC/openSUSE:Factory/neatvnc/neatvnc.changes 2022-11-08 10:55:17.425817233 +0100 +++ /work/SRC/openSUSE:Factory/.neatvnc.new.1835/neatvnc.changes 2022-12-12 17:42:17.705993909 +0100 @@ -1,0 +2,6 @@ +Mon Dec 12 11:00:02 UTC 2022 - Bjørn Lie <bjorn....@gmail.com> + +- "Pkgconfigify" BuildRequires, align with what meson checks for. +- Modernize spec. + +------------------------------------------------------------------- ++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++++ Other differences: ------------------ ++++++ neatvnc.spec ++++++ --- /var/tmp/diff_new_pack.Ui1INE/_old 2022-12-12 17:42:18.073995978 +0100 +++ /var/tmp/diff_new_pack.Ui1INE/_new 2022-12-12 17:42:18.077996001 +0100 @@ -16,6 +16,8 @@ # +%define libsoname libneatvnc0 + Name: neatvnc Version: 0.5.4 Release: 0 @@ -23,20 +25,20 @@ License: ISC Group: System/GUI/Other URL: https://github.com/any1/neatvnc -Source0: https://github.com/any1/neatvnc/archive/v%{version}.tar.gz -BuildRequires: aml-devel -BuildRequires: cmake -BuildRequires: ffmpeg-4-libavcodec-devel -BuildRequires: ffmpeg-4-libavfilter-devel -BuildRequires: libdrm-devel -BuildRequires: libgbm-devel -BuildRequires: libgnutls-devel -BuildRequires: libjpeg8-devel -BuildRequires: libpixman-1-0-devel -BuildRequires: libuv-devel +Source0: %url/archive/v%{version}.tar.gz + BuildRequires: meson BuildRequires: pkgconfig -BuildRequires: zlib-devel +BuildRequires: pkgconfig(aml) +BuildRequires: pkgconfig(gbm) +BuildRequires: pkgconfig(gnutls) +BuildRequires: pkgconfig(libavcodec) +BuildRequires: pkgconfig(libavfilter) +BuildRequires: pkgconfig(libavutil) +BuildRequires: pkgconfig(libdrm) +BuildRequires: pkgconfig(libturbojpeg) +BuildRequires: pkgconfig(pixman-1) +BuildRequires: pkgconfig(zlib) %description This is a VNC server library. @@ -44,16 +46,16 @@ %package devel Summary: Development files for %{name} Group: Development/Libraries/C and C++ -Requires: libneatvnc0 = %{version} +Requires: %libsoname = %{version} %description devel Development files and headers for %{name}. -%package -n libneatvnc0 +%package -n %libsoname Summary: A VNC server library Group: System/Libraries -%description -n libneatvnc0 +%description -n %libsoname A VNC server library. %prep @@ -67,8 +69,7 @@ %install %meson_install -%post -n libneatvnc0 -p /sbin/ldconfig -%postun -n libneatvnc0 -p /sbin/ldconfig +%ldconfig_scriptlets -n %libsoname %files devel %license COPYING @@ -77,8 +78,7 @@ %{_libdir}/libneatvnc.so %{_libdir}/pkgconfig/neatvnc.pc -%files -n libneatvnc0 -%{_libdir}/libneatvnc.so.0 -%{_libdir}/libneatvnc.so.0.0.0 +%files -n %libsoname +%{_libdir}/libneatvnc.so.* %changelog